About the show

Procrastination, imposter syndrome, and a lack of focus often block many female entrepreneurs from achieving their potential. Val Selby is here to help you become aware of the choices you are making with helpful tips from herself and guests on how to stop the BS from rolling through your brain. Own your personality and sprinkle it through your biz. Use your expertise (yes, you are an expert) to create the business of your dreams. Mindset owns your business, and it's time to control that fear of failure so you can move forward. No more sabotaging your business. All humans deal with setbacks and doubts, what sets some apart is the ability to quickly bounce back and try again or to abandon an idea entirely. This compelling discussion assures listeners that each step taken towards decluttering—however small—is a significant stride towards a clearer, more focused future.Get to know Nadia Arbach - WebsiteI run four online businesses. I started the first one, a professional decluttering and organizing business, in 2015, and trademarked my Seven Clutter Triggers framework in 2021. But I let that business and another business slide for more than two years. In early 2024 I dusted everything off, decided to revive both businesses, and ended up opening two more new businesses during the year!I've always been a multi-passionate person with more ideas than I knew what to do with. That's idea clutter! So I had to learn how to pare it down so that I didn't have too much work to manage, and so that I didn't spiral into overwhelm from having massive amounts of ideas and not enough time to do them all.Luckily, Val was instrumental in making me see that I didn't have to keep my four businesses in silos. I actually could apply my own Seven Clutter Triggers framework to my own businesses and declutter what I no longer needed. And more importantly, I could help others apply this framework to their businesses, too!The great thing about the Seven Clutter Triggers framework is that it works for both business and personal decluttering - because it's all about mindset. I LOVE helping people understand HOW and WHY clutter accumulates for them, because it's always a mixture of two or three different clutter triggers that have become habits and behaviours. And when you know your own habits and can recognize them, that makes it much easier to change them!Sharing my way of approaching clutter is what I love doing most.
